Class ItemsAdder.Advanced.InjectedItemModifier

java.lang.Object
dev.lone.itemsadder.api.ItemsAdder.Advanced.InjectedItemModifier
Enclosing class:
ItemsAdder.Advanced

public static class ItemsAdder.Advanced.InjectedItemModifier extends Object
Registered item modifier metadata.
  • Constructor Details

    • InjectedItemModifier

      public InjectedItemModifier(String owner, @Nullable @Nullable String item, ItemsAdder.Advanced.ModifierHandler handler)
      Creates injected item modifier metadata.
      Parameters:
      owner - the owner plugin name.
      item - the specific custom item namespaced id, or null.
      handler - the modifier handler.
  • Method Details

    • call

      public void call(String namespacedId, ItemStack item)
      Calls the modifier handler.
      Parameters:
      namespacedId - the custom item namespaced id.
      item - the item stack to modify.